How they compare
Chile currently reports 6.07 against 5.75 in Pakistan, a difference of 0.32.
That makes Chile's figure about 1.1 times Pakistan's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 18 shared years of data; in 2004 it was Chile ahead.
Chile ranks 43rd and Pakistan ranks 46th of 143 countries.
Pakistan has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Chile | Pakistan |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2000s | 4.35 | 4.89 | 0.5316 | Pakistan |
| 2010s | 3.75 | 6.84 | 3.09 | Pakistan |
| 2020s | 1.07 | 6.61 | 5.55 | Pakistan |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The Monetary and Financial Statistics (MFS), Interest Rates dataset presents country-specific interest rate data across sectors and instruments, based on nationally defined methodologies.
